From Steam to Electric: The Evolution of Boat Engines

The journey of boat engines is a fascinating narrative of technological developments. Starting with the clunky steam engines of the long ago, propulsion on water has transformed dramatically. These early engines, while groundbreaking, were imposing and often problematic. Over time, craftsmen enhanced the technology, leading to smaller, more reliable engines. The advent of internal combustion engines in the late 19th century marked a crucial turning point, offering greater velocity. Today, the boating world is on get more info the cusp of another shift with the emergence of electric boat propulsion. These noiseless engines offer a eco-friendly alternative, promising a cleaner future for our waterways.

Analyzing the Principles of Ship Movement

Determining a ship's resistance and maneuverability relies on a complex interplay of variables. Key among these are the vessel design, mass allocation, and the interactions with water at play.

  • {Stability, often assessed by metacentric height and righting arm, dictates a ship's resistance to overturning.
  • Maneuverability, influenced by rudder design and propulsion systems, governs how effectively a ship can steer.

Understanding these physical laws is crucial for the construction of safe and effective ships across a wide range of marine conditions.
